DETROIT - The three seeded Grand Valley State women's tennis team advanced to the NCAA Midwest Region Finals after defeating six seeded Tiffin 4-0 Monday (May 1) afternoon in Detroit, Michigan. The Lakers improve to 16-6 on the season.
GVSU claimed the doubles point with wins at No. 2 and No. 3 doubles.
Estefania Hernandez and
Rachel Sam claimed a 6-3 win at No. 2 doubles. That win was Hernandez and Sam's 12
th win as a doubles pair this season.
Ana Romero Gonzalez and
Amanda Diaz improved to 5-0 as a doubles pair this season after earning a 6-4 win at No. 3 doubles.
In singles play,
Vasileia Griva claimed a 6-2, 7-6 straight set win at No. 1 singles for tenth win at the top position.
Taylor Barrett earned singles win number 14 after a 6-3, 6-4 straight set win at No. 2 singles.
Anna Soteras tallied a 6-4, 6-0 straight set win at No. 4 singles.
The Lakers will face Wayne State in the Midwest Region Finals tomorrow (May 2) in Detroit. This will be the third time the two teams have faced each other this season. The Lakers won match one 4-3 in the regular season and Wayne State won the second meeting 4-3 in the GLIAC Tournament Championship. First serve tomorrow is set for 1:00 PM.
